This is a great match that I don't think I had seen before. Usually Furnas is outshone by Kroffat but here he gives probably the best performance not just on his team but in the match; which is saying a lot considering this match opens with a martial arts kick contest turned hockey fight between Kawada and Kroffat. Another thing I love here is the crowd reaches a certain point where they've seen enough cheating from Fuyuki and from that point on they boo literally everything he does for the rest of the match.
****1/2 seconded
